Output 3c852c1d15aa913eb2712fe96aadd26f4b545e3ee338649437ff866d9a301c49:1

value
2897056
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37455f45939a3d592a92c5413c235dc75925d179 OP_EQUALVERIFY OP_CHECKSIG
address
163FGcXZL73Ub8RVkan6QAEmeq5BXyg3Pb
transaction
3c852c1d15aa913eb2712fe96aadd26f4b545e3ee338649437ff866d9a301c49
spent
true